Technology And What May BeWhether Islam Is Compatible With Democracy Is An Increasingly Asked Question, But Ultimately A Misguided One. In This Book, Asef Bayat Proposes That Democratic Ideals Have Less To Do With The Essence Of Any Religion Than With How It Is Practiced.
